A couple of days ago we reported that Doom was running on 30 fps based on footage from the Switch version of the game.
Now Bethesda has come out to officially say that it’s correct. Here’s their full comments on the matter.
The game and rendering technology underlying Doom is extremely scalable. In bringing Doom to Switch, we targeted outstanding visuals at a solid 30 fps and by maintaining a consistent 30 fps, the experience remains consistently fluid and smooth. We’ve been thrilled with the feedback that Doom is among the very best looking and performing games on Switch.
In addition, Bethesda added that a 9GB download is required to access multiplayer content on Doom. It’s free to download after the game has been purchased.
Doom launches in Holidays 2017 on Nintendo Switch.
